Captured moment in time by: Photographer Guy Crowder, 1940-2011
Los Angeles, Calif., 1963
On May 26, 1963, at what is well known as the “Los Angeles Freedom Rally”, Rev.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. (1929 – 1968) addressed nearly 40,000 people, one of the largest civil rights rallies in the country, at Wrigley Field in South Los Angeles, LA’s first baseball stadium to the Los Angeles Angels.
Here, the Rev. Dr. Martin Luther King, Ralph Abernathy and Sammy Davis Jr. share a laugh - civil rights icons sharing a light moment from stress of the work they were doing. This photo captures a moment in time and shows another side of them.
After this event, there was an evening reception for Dr. Martin Luther King Jr, attended by many Hollywood figures regardless of race. Fundraising and other support were provided by noted figures in Los Angeles. In attendance amongst many others: Marlon Brando, Anthony Franciosa, Ralph Abernathy, Paul Newman, Polly Bergen, Joanne Woodward, and Sammy Davis Jr.
